Three Revs chosen for CONCACAF Gold Cup roster
By: Sabin |Roster and Details
Three key players with the New England Revolution were named to the CONCACAF Gold Cup Roster this week. Leading MLS scorer Taylor Twellman, Iron Man Steve Ralston, and Michael “smal wall” Parkhurst have been tapped to report to camp in California on June 3rd.

Top o’ tha heap!
By: Sabin |Ongoing Revs Results Chart and Table
A good weekend for Revs’ fans, I’d say. New York’s bumble at home today leaves the New England Revolution at the top of the Eastern Conference with 14 points. The Revs have gone six straight games without a loss, and have scored in every game — sometimes with phenomenal effect! [...]
